What If I Don't Have a Major Internationally Recognized Award — Can I Still Qualify for EB-1A in Hawthorne?

Yes, the vast majority of approved EB-1A petitions do not include major internationally recognized awards like a Nobel Prize or Olympic medal. USCIS regulations allow you to satisfy the extraordinary ability standard by meeting at least three of ten alternative criteria: membership in associations requiring outstanding achievements, published material about your work, original contributions of major significance, authorship of scholarly articles, judging the work of others, employment in a critical role, high salary, exhibition of your work, or commercial success in the performing arts. Hawthorne applicants in aerospace, medical research, or technology frequently qualify through a combination of published research, citations, expert letters, and leadership roles rather than a single award.

What If USCIS Issues a Request for Evidence on My EB-1A Petition Filed From Hawthorne?

A Request for Evidence (RFE) is not a denial — it's an opportunity to supplement your petition with additional evidence or legal argument addressing the adjudicator's specific concerns. Common RFE issues include questions about whether your achievements demonstrate sustained national acclaim, whether your contributions are truly original and of major significance, or whether your evidence satisfies the regulatory criteria rather than merely showing expertise. What If I'm Currently on an H-1B Visa in Hawthorne — Can I File EB-1A While Maintaining H-1B Status?

Yes, filing an EB-1A petition does not affect your H-1B status or violate the terms of nonimmigrant intent. The EB-1A is a dual-intent visa classification, meaning you can pursue permanent residency while maintaining H-1B status without jeopardizing either. Many Hawthorne aerospace and technology professionals file EB-1A petitions while continuing H-1B employment, as EB-1A approval provides a pathway to permanent residency without employer sponsorship or labor certification. If your EB-1A petition is approved while you remain in H-1B status, you can file Form I-485 Adjustment of Status immediately if a visa number is available, or maintain H-1B status until your priority date becomes current.

What If My Field Is Highly Competitive — Does That Affect EB-1A Approval Rates in Hawthorne?

Field competitiveness does not create a statutory barrier to EB-1A approval, but it does raise the evidentiary bar for demonstrating extraordinary ability. USCIS adjudicators assess whether your achievements place you at the top of your field, and in highly competitive disciplines like machine learning, biomedical research, or aerospace engineering, the threshold for what constitutes 'top of the field' is higher than in smaller or emerging fields. Hawthorne applicants in competitive fields succeed by presenting citation analyses showing impact relative to peers, expert letters from recognized authorities affirming your contributions are original and of major significance, and evidence of sustained national or international acclaim through conference invitations, media coverage, or editorial roles in leading journals.
